A jar contains black and white marbles. Two marbles are chosen without replacement. The probability of selecting a black marble and then a white marble is 0.34, and the probability of selecting a black marble on the first draw is 0.47. What is the probability of selecting a white marble on the second draw, given that the first marble drawn was black?

16%

1.38%

72.3%

Not enough information

Given P(A) = .8 and P( B| A) = .3, find P( A and B).

2.6

.12

.24

.38
